How do you start a company with a tweet and grow it to 60,000 business users within 1 year?
Christian Lanng is the co-founder of Tradeshift, a free invoicing service that packs in a social network for businesses and offers apps.
The tens of thousands of organizations that use Tradeshift include the Danish government and UK National Health Services. Here’s the story of how it got there…
